Anda di halaman 1dari 3

LAB SISTEM INFORMASI AKUNTANSI 2 FENNY FONG / 125110007 / EY

Pengendalian Aplikasi
Pengendalian aplikasi (application control) adalah sistem pengendalian intern computer yang
berkaitan dengan pekerjaan atau kegiatan tertentu yang telah ditentukan (setiap aplikasi berbeda
karakteristik dan kebutuhan pengendaliannya). Pengendalian aplikasi terdiri dari :
- Pengendalian masukan / input control
- Pengendalian proses pengolahan data / process control
- Pengendalian keluaran / output control
- Pengendalian file atau database / file or database control

Penanggungjawab atau yang menentukan tipe pengendalian aplikasi ialah penanggungjawab teknis
tim aplikasi yaitu desainer sistem atau sistem analisisnya. Unsur-unsur sistem pengendalian intern
aplikasi ialah :
a. Boundary control
Pengendalian batas-batas sistem aplikasi / boundary control adalah tiap sistem aplikasi
harus jelas desainnya mengenai :
o Ruang lingkup sistem
o Subsitem dan keterkaitannya
b. Pengendalian input
Pengendalian input diperlukan karena merupakan salah satu tahapan dalan sistem
komputerisasi yang paling krusial dan mengandung resiko. Resiko yang dimaksud antara lain
:
o Salah input data transaksi
o Kesalahan input data yang disengaja

b.1. Batch system


Dalam sistem ini, data diolah dengan satuan kelompok dokumen, dan delayed
processing system (pengolahan bersifat tertunda). Contoh pengendalian input dengan
sistem batch :
 Data capturing
 Batch data preparation
 Batch data entry
 Validation
b.2. Online real time entry validation
Contoh pengendalian input dalam sistem online real time validation adalah :

1
LAB SISTEM INFORMASI AKUNTANSI 2 FENNY FONG / 125110007 / EY

 Entry data & validation


 Data entry officer
 Audit trail dalam bentuk existence control

a) Pengendalian bersifat prevention objective


 Manual book
 Pelatihan
 Lingkungan kerja
 Bentuk layar
 Pembatasan akses fisik
 Otorisasi dengan password
b) Pengendalian bersifat detection objective
 Validasi kesesuaian kode entri dengan kode yang sudah tersimpan
 Uji field (jenis data yang diinput)
 Limit test
 Check digit test
c) Pengendalian bersifat correction objective
 Keying error diatasi dengan merekam ulang data
 Source error datasi dengan klarifikasi dengan data sumber

c. Pengendalian proses
Pengendalian proses diperlukan dalam pengendalian intern utntuk mendeteksi terjadinya
perubahan data yang sudah valid menjadi error karena kesalahan proses. Kesalahan yang
paling mungkin terjadi adalah kesalahan logika program, salah rumus, salah urutan program,
dan sebagainya. Contoh pengendalian proses antara lain :
o Dokumentasi program dan tes secara lengkap
o Source code dijadikan absolute code
o Prosedur program change request yang formal
o Count untuk read and write
o Processing logic check
o Run to run check
o Inter subsystems check
o File and program check
o Audit trail linkage

2
LAB SISTEM INFORMASI AKUNTANSI 2 FENNY FONG / 125110007 / EY

o Data reasonable test


o Cross footing test

d. Pengendalian output
Pengendalian output bermanfaat untuk mendeteksi kesalahan saji pada informasi akhir
untuk pengguna data dan penyebaran data bagi pihak yang tidak berkepentingan.

a) Pengendalian bersifat prevention objective


 Menyediakan tabel pelaporan
 Konfirmasi penerimaan data oleh pengguna data
 Prosedur permintaan laporan rutin
b) Pengendalian bersifat detection objective
 Pengecekan antara program pelaporan
 Desain kolom laporan sesuai kebutuhan
c) Pengendalian bersifat correction objective
 Prosedur klaim ketidakpuasan pelayanan
 Tersedianya contact person
 Persetujuan service level dengan customer

e. Pengendalian file dan database


o Akses database yang spesifik pada file aplikasi
o Existence controls
o Audit trail

f. Pengendalian komunikasi aplikasi


Pengendalian komunikasi aplikasi diperlukan untuk manajemen jaringan. Misalnya :
o Cryptographic control
o Pengaturan tentang digital signature

Anda mungkin juga menyukai